Output 96c5a15246cf24288c292cf1872b59c734e03ac742c083d3ee8edc40c7923486:3

value
44949291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de663a3cde81d03e58f223204f63dd963eb6124c OP_EQUALVERIFY OP_CHECKSIG
address
1MGwUUfXaECjormJXxz1gK7Z8F7iWvc688
transaction
96c5a15246cf24288c292cf1872b59c734e03ac742c083d3ee8edc40c7923486
confirmations
510171
spent
true